The growth of airport areas around major airports has become a worldwide phenomenon: as a result of the globalisation of the economy and of increased mobility in production factors, airport areas contribute in a crucial way to economic growth in the 21st century. By becoming key localities for international mobility and by providing businesses with an opportunity to improve their production efficiency, airports and their surrounding areas (within a 15- to 20-kilometre radius) enjoy increased appeal and offer up new venues for urban and real-estate development.

•Direct and indirect impacts of airport areas on local and regional growth (employment, competitiveness, attractiveness, environment, social)

•Role of the public and private sectors

•Connectivity and accessibility of the city and region: integration in the multimodal transport system (public transport, road, railway, high speed-railway...)

•Profusion of real-estate projects on airport areas

•Territorial marketing and strategies to promote airport areas and cities
